Partager via


Règles et dépendants inférés

Mise à jour : novembre 2007

NMAKE suppose un dépendant inféré pour une cible si une règle d'inférence applicable existe. Une règle s'applique si :

  • toext correspond à l'extension de la cible ;

  • fromext correspond à l'extension d'un fichier qui porte le nom de base de la cible et qui existe dans le répertoire en cours ou spécifié ;

  • fromext se trouve dans .SUFFIXES, aucune autre fromext dans une règle correspondante ne possède une priorité .SUFFIXES supérieure ;

  • aucun dépendant explicite n'a une priorité .SUFFIXES supérieure.

Les dépendants inférés peuvent avoir des effets secondaires inattendus. Si le bloc de description de la cible contient des commandes, NMAKE les exécute à la place des commandes de la règle.

Voir aussi

Concepts

Règles d'inférence